LUCID Cannabis Co. is a recreational and medically endorsed cannabis retailer. Birthed out of medical cannabis in 2012, We have expanded across Washington State into Nevada and Michigan with plans to break into the California, Arizona, and Oklahoma markets by 2024.

Why this position exists:
The Regional Manager at LUCID will lead a team of store managers and retail positions at 4 of our locations. The primary focus of responsibilities for this role will include placing the right people in the right positions while growing and developing their strengths along with managing, hiring, and handling employee relations at store locations. Delivering Results: Setting financial goals and ensuring locations are driving towards those goals. Additionally, ensuring locations are operating efficiently and effectively following SOPs and standards of services to drive customer satisfaction.
Primary Areas of Responsibilities
- Key liaison between senior management and storefront employees
- Prioritize store performance issues to make certain that issues directly affecting profitability are addressed quickly
- Monitoring storefront customer satisfaction and taking steps to resolve any customer disputes
- Monitor the P&L reports for each store and develop effective ways to fill in any gaps between actual performance and company projections
- Establish and ensure KPI (Key performance indicators) are being tracked and maintained at all locations
- Anticipate market trends and opportunities by analyzing existing product performance, customer insights, purchasing trends, and individual store KPI’s.
- Partner with the purchasing team to maximize the product at each location based on purchasing history
- Collaborate with marketing team for the planning of large events and implementation of local campaigns at the stores
- Collaborate with product and marketing teams to allocate marketing products, merchandising plans, promotional signage, and social media. Ensure all storefront employees are aligned on current promotions.
- Analyze and create weekly, monthly, and quarterly sales and operation reports to share with executive management.
- Partner with HR to implement Standard Operating Procedures for all retail locations, and ensure they are in full compliance with local, state, and federal laws.
- Ensure all locations are compliant with both state and cannabis regulations.
- Proactively keep an eye on industry changes and creating strategies to ensure Lucid can continue to grow our market share
- P & L management of the retail stores
* Position will require up to 75% travel
